
2025 Författare: Lynn Donovan | [email protected]. Senast ändrad: 2025-01-22 17:41
De MySQL databas stöder upprättade utlåtanden . A förberett uttalande eller en parametriserad påstående är Begagnade att utföra detsamma påstående upprepade gånger med hög effektivitet. De förberett uttalande utförande består av två steg: förbereda och verkställa.
Dessutom, vilken roll har förberedda uttalanden?
Förberett uttalande i Java är ett av flera sätt att exekvera SQL-frågor med JDBC API. Av dessa tre, Påstående används för allmänna frågor, Förberett uttalande används för att exekvera parametrisk fråga och CallableStatement används för att exekvera lagrade procedurer.
Därefter är frågan, vad är det förberedda uttalandet i SQL-injektion? Java Förberett uttalande . A Förberett uttalande representerar en förkompilerad SQL-sats som kan köras flera gånger utan att behöva kompilera om för varje körning.
Följaktligen, vad menas med förberett uttalande?
Från Wikipedia, den fria encyklopedin. I databashanteringssystem (DBMS), a förberett uttalande eller parametriserad påstående är en funktion som används för att köra samma eller liknande databas uttalanden upprepade gånger med hög effektivitet.
Ska jag alltid använda förberedda uttalanden?
Du bör alltid använda förberedda uttalanden för att utföra dina frågor. Förberedda uttalanden är en tvåstegsprocedur som skiljer SQL-frågan från parametrarna. De stöds (och uppmuntras) för både DBAL SQL-frågor och för ORM DQL-frågor.
Rekommenderad:
Vad är användningen av explain i MySQL?

Nyckelordet EXPLAIN används i olika SQL-databaser och ger information om hur din SQL-databas exekverar en fråga. I MySQL kan EXPLAIN användas framför en fråga som börjar med SELECT, INSERT, DELETE, REPLACE och UPDATE
Vad är användningen av distinkt i MySQL?

MySQL distinkt klausul. MySQL DISTINCT-satsen används för att ta bort dubblettposter från tabellen och hämta endast de unika posterna. DISTINCT-satsen används endast med SELECT-satsen
Vad är användningen av offset i MySQL?

MySQL LIMIT OFFSET: Sammanfattning Du kan använda den för att paginera tabellrader eller på annat sätt hantera stora mängder information utan att störa prestandan. Om du vill att frågan ska returnera poster från en viss rad, kan du använda OFFSET-satsen för att tala om var den ska börja
Kan DML-uttalanden återställas?

Effekten av en DML-sats är inte permanent förrän du genomför transaktionen som innehåller den. En transaktion är en sekvens av SQL-satser som Oracle Database behandlar som en enhet (det kan vara en enda DML-sats). Tills en transaktion har genomförts kan den återställas (ångras)
HUR FUNGERAR CASE-uttalanden?

CASE-uttalande. CASE-satsen väljer från en sekvens av villkor och exekverar en motsvarande sats. CASE-satsen utvärderar ett enstaka uttryck och jämför det med flera potentiella värden, eller utvärderar flera booleska uttryck och väljer det första som är TRUE